Comprehensive Plan of Action Item #10
Reduce Water Craft Impacts

Boats and personal water craft can harm the Bay by damaging submerged aquatic vegetation and disrupting aquatic habitats. Designation of a Conservation Zone, similar to the one at Island Beach State Park, can reduce such impacts.

The DEP will review existing research that identifies the locations of these sensitive areas to evaluate the establishment of another Conservation Zone. This would involve the development of a conservation plan that excludes personal water craft and prevents commercial use of resources from ecologically sensitive areas. Upon plan review and approval by the Tidelands Resource Council, the title and management of such waterways would be turned over to the DEP. When established, this would be the second such zone in the state.
